What is a Self Vacuum Cleaner?
A Self Vacuum (Www.Carollheither.Top), frequently referred to as a robotic vacuum, is a home cleaning device developed to run autonomously. Utilizing sophisticated technology such as expert system, sensors, and often even mapping capabilities, these vacuums can navigate around a home, preventing challenges, cleaning numerous floor types, and going back to their docking station when their battery runs low.

Frequently Asked Questions About Self Vacuum Cleaners1. How do self vacuum browse around furniture?
Self vacuum cleaners use a combination of sensing units, cameras, and mapping innovation to browse around things in their environment. They can spot challenges and adjust their course appropriately, making sure extensive cleaning protection.
2. Can self vacuum cleaners tidy carpets successfully?
Yes, lots of self vacuum cleaners are developed with brushes and suction power that can handle various floor types, including carpets. Some designs even adjust their suction settings based upon the surface they are cleaning.
3. Are self vacuum noisy?
The noise level of self vacuum varies by model. Nevertheless, numerous manufacturers aim to create quieter units, typically running at volumes similar to that of a microwave.
4. Do self vacuum cleaners need upkeep?
Yes, self vacuum require routine upkeep, including cleaning or replacing filters, clearing dust bins, and sometimes altering brushes to guarantee optimum performance.
5. What is the typical life-span of a self vacuum cleaner?
Many self vacuum have a typical life-span of 3 to 5 years, depending on the model, frequency of use, and upkeep practices.
